3 days ago I had unprotected sex with another man. He informed me after that he was diagnosed with hsv2 6 yrs ago. He denied having a current outbreak. I did not see any lesions on my end. I am NOT experiencing any symptoms at this time. Would you recommend a IgG blood test for herpes? I test positive for HSV1 in the past but not HSV2. Will this accurately test if I have HSV2 now?

Can you elaborate on the kind of sexual contact that you had with this partner? Anal intercourse? Top? Bottom? Oral sex? Giving, receiving?
If you did get herpes, it is way too early for a blood test.

I penetrated him and provided him oral.

So both of these present some risk for HSV 2 acquisition, though the giving oral quite a bit less risk than penetrative anal sex without a condom.
You could get a herpes antibody IgG test as a baseline to see what your status was prior to this encounter - it is too soon now for antibody due to this encounter - but if positive, it could be a false positive or a real positive - you could share those results here with me if you like.
Since this was a one time encounter, the risk is lower but not zero. You need to observe for any sores or lesions both orally and genitally and if you develop any, please have them swab tested for herpes right away.
